1. Product Definition & Core Characteristics

According to professional definitions from global abrasive industry platforms (cited from Google-related technical documents), Cut Wire Shot is a uniform granular abrasive medium manufactured by precision cutting of high-quality steel wires, followed by heat treatment and surface finishing processes. Its core characteristics, verified by industrial tests, include: uniform particle size distribution (particle size tolerance ≤±0.05mm), high hardness (controllable between HRC 32-60 based on application needs), excellent toughness (impact toughness ≥2.8 J/cm²), and low breakage rate (≤3% after 1000 cycles of shot peening).
Compared with traditional cast iron shots or steel grit, it has a 3-5 times longer service life, which can significantly reduce the frequency of abrasive replacement and lower comprehensive production costs for enterprises.

2. Advanced Manufacturing Process & Raw Material Advantages

Google-sourced industry case studies highlight that the performance of Cut Wire Shot is fundamentally determined by its manufacturing process and raw materials. Our products adopt high-purity low-carbon steel wire (carbon content 0.15-0.25%) as raw materials, which are sourced from well-known steel mills that meet international standards to ensure stable chemical composition.
The manufacturing process integrates four core links: first, precision cutting with CNC wire cutting equipment to ensure consistent particle length-diameter ratio (standard ratio 1:1.5, customizable); second, quenching treatment via intermediate frequency induction heating to enhance hardness and wear resistance; third, tempering to adjust toughness and avoid brittle fracture; fourth, multi-stage screening (using ultrasonic screening equipment) to remove irregular particles. This refined process system ensures that each batch of products meets uniform quality standards.

4. Diversified Application Scenarios Across Industries

Global industrial application data (synthesized from Google industry reports) shows that Cut Wire Shot is widely used in multiple high-value manufacturing fields. In the automotive industry, it is used for shot peening strengthening of engine crankshafts, gearboxes, and new energy vehicle motor rotors, improving component fatigue resistance; in the aerospace field, it is applied to surface cleaning and strengthening of aluminum alloy structural parts, ensuring precision and safety; in the steel structure and shipbuilding industries, it is used for rust removal and derusting of hulls, bridges, and container surfaces, enhancing anti-corrosion performance; additionally, it is used in casting and forging (sand cleaning), wind power equipment (blade root strengthening), and other fields. Its flexible applicability makes it a core abrasive material in the global advanced manufacturing industry chain.
